Output 578723164364c3ec8dfbde6d70eb6d649dfa4f1bf34917ce0b6f1cb1433dd097:1

value
7646503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38d45cbdc16be19ba09bcb7569963e778a7f103a OP_EQUAL
address
36sWAUXnABVfmxSLV4DR7NCxFmEV6Xqmyy
transaction
578723164364c3ec8dfbde6d70eb6d649dfa4f1bf34917ce0b6f1cb1433dd097
spent
true